  • What do you see as the use case for this, specifically as it relates to the BAM reading? I've used pysam to read and iterate bamfiles to generate custom summary reports but this can be very slow with large files with many records. I know there are some things written in rust that show significant speed improvements (for example a tool I used nanostat was partially rewritten as cramino and purports to be much faster).
